Invicta Health have an opportunity for a salaried GP to join our team at St James Surgery in Dover. St James Surgery is based in the seaside town of Dover, famous for its white cliffs and its strategic gateway to Europe. They are situated a short stones throw away from the beach and close to the historic Dover Castle. They are a thriving practice, supported by their patient population of circa 9000.

St James Surgery is warm and friendly with a robust multi-disciplinary team, which includes Nurse Practitioners and a Clinical Pharmacist. The multi-disciplinary team is supported by an experienced administration team who handle referrals, prescriptions, reports and other general tasks. St James is one of seven GP practices that sit under Invicta Health. We are a well-known community interest company, devoted to supporting and improving primary care in the Kent area.

We are looking for an enthusiastic and compassionate GP who enjoys a team focus in problem solving and also enjoys sharing knowledge. You will have excellent verbal and written communication skills and you will be an excellent listener. You will be on the General Medical Council's GP register, having passed the MRCGP (or equivalent) and gained a certificate of Completion of Training (CCT). An interest in teaching would be ideal, and the development of areas of special interest would be welcomed and nurtured.

About us

Invicta Health are a non-profit company, with a passion for primary care. We have a wide range of services such as hub-based GPs services, GP surgeries, services in Urgent Care Centres and A&E, a Community Primary Care mental health service, GP staff training service and the list is growing all the time. We are formed by a federation of General Practitioners working in Canterbury and South Kent Coast areas of East Kent. Our aim is to provide local, high quality services for local people by collaborating with other established organisations in the health and social care community.

Person Specification

Qualifications

  • A medical practitioner whose name is included in the General Practitioner Register under article 10 of the General and Specialist Medical Practice Order 2003
  • Not subject to suspension under section 41A of the Medical Act 1983
  • Qualified General Practitioner (completed certificate of Completion of Training CCT)
  • Currently on a performers list and not suspended from that list or from the medical register
  • Vocational Training certificate or certificate/experience of equivalence

Experience

  • Experience in practice as a General Practitioner/Locum Practitioner
  • An up to date understanding of modern primary care and its delivery in an urgent care and community setting
  • Understands the NHS and its clinical environment
  • Able to manage common medical, surgical, and psychiatric emergencies
  • Ability to make the appropriate referral for further management
